11102584 - Aftermarket

15107882 - Aftermarket

15123158 - Aftermarket

4717272 - Aftermarket

11197595 - Aftermarket

11197595 - OPM

15154402 - AFTERMARKET

15185450 - AFTERMARKET

15154402 - OPM

15185450 - OPM

11059958 - Aftermarket

11200698 - Aftermarket

This site uses cookies to offer you a better browsing experience. By browsing this website, you agree to our use of cookies.